/ Located in Tsuru City Yamanashi Prefecture Gooto GOAT is a secluded glamping facility with a private sauna
Since it is a nonfacetoface checkin you can spend your time without worrying about other guests
It is surrounded by nature in all four seasons and you can enjoy plants such as cherry blossoms ginkgo trees and maples as well as rivers and waterfalls
All the water at the facility is natural water from Mt Fuji pumped up from 25 meters underground

Additional information about polices, regulations, and more:
As required by the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are, all international visitors must subm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). Also, it's required that lodging proprietors photocopy the passports of all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.
Please note that some properties do not permit guests with tattoos to use the onsite public bathing facilities.
